Internship (legal department)

At Porsche, we recognise that our staff are our strongest asset. Our intern training programme offers outstanding individuals the perfect start to their career.
 
Our intern training programme offers the opportunity to join one of the most desirable car companies in the automotive industry and to be part of the legal department that keeps it running. As a legal intern you will be operating in a similar capacity to a trainee solicitor, but within the organisational boundaries of the legal department. On a day-to-day basis, the legal intern will work with the head of legal and other members of the legal department, assisting with the management and execution of:
  • Legal advice and research
  • Drafting
  • Training
  • Commercial transactions
  • Contentious & commercial IP matters
  • Corporate governance & compliance
  • Law enforcement issues
  • Department administration
  • Case management
For our August 2015 programme, we are looking for a talented and dedicated law graduate who will play a fundamental role in day-to-day tasks and projects, giving you the opportunity to make a real contribution to our organisation and gain invaluable work experience. Candidates should be graduates in Law and LPC qualified, have good IT skills and be confident in written and spoken English. Experience of law firm life would be beneficial.
